Thomas and the island of St. John. Master van Prok left the sugar mill and hurried to the fort. It was a thatched hut, a stone wall, a stone platform, and a cannon. The cannon puffed quietly. It was answered by three loud roars from the ship.
"Big roars," Dondo said, "mean the governor has a lot of powder and he's angry." "The governor's always angry," I said.
The ship sailed into the bay and the anchor went down and two men were rowed in close to the beach. Mistress Jenna named them. One, Gove
...rnor Gardelin, came the rest of the way on a slave's shoulders. The other was Preacher Isaak Gronnewold, she said. He refused to be carried on the backs of black men. Instead, he stepped into the water and got his pants wet.
A longboat left the ship and landed on the beach.
    It was piled high with food, which the slaves balanced on their heads and carried up the trail to the cookhouse.
They carried thick-leafed kaleloo, bunches of ellube herbs to sprinkle around, Guinea corn and okra, sweet-rooted taro, sugar apples, a basket of fish—not pot fish or salted poorjack but big fish from deep water, red meat—bundles of it, and firkins of beer.
